Joe Tsai
|
61886e031e
ssh/tailssh: fix double race condition with non-pty command (#8405)
|
2 роки тому |
Brad Fitzpatrick
|
a4fd4fd845
ssh/tailssh: fix regression after LDAP support
|
2 роки тому |
Brad Fitzpatrick
|
58ab66ec51
ssh/tailssh: support LDAP users for Tailscale SSH
|
2 роки тому |
Charlotte Brandhorst-Satzkorn
|
68307c1411
ssh/tailssh: send ssh event notifications on recording failures
|
2 роки тому |
Brad Fitzpatrick
|
6e967446e4
tsd: add package with System type to unify subsystem init, discovery
|
2 роки тому |
Maisem Ali
|
7778d708a6
ssh/tailssh: handle dialing multiple recorders and failing open
|
2 роки тому |
Maisem Ali
|
d42d570066
ssh/tailssh: handle output matching better in tests (#7799)
|
2 роки тому |
Maisem Ali
|
5ba57e4661
ssh/tailssh: add tests for recording failure
|
3 роки тому |
Maisem Ali
|
09d0b632d4
ssh/tailssh: add session recording test for non-pty sessions
|
3 роки тому |
Maisem Ali
|
583e86b7df
ssh/tailssh: handle session recording when running in userspace mode
|
3 роки тому |
Maisem Ali
|
8a246487c2
ssh/tailssh: enable recording of non-pty sessions
|
3 роки тому |
Will Norris
|
57a008a1e1
all: pass log IDs as the proper type rather than strings
|
3 роки тому |
Brad Fitzpatrick
|
b1248442c3
all: update to Go 1.20, use strings.CutPrefix/Suffix instead of our fork
|
3 роки тому |
Maisem Ali
|
04b57a371e
ipn/ipnlocal: drop not required StateKey parameter
|
3 роки тому |
Maisem Ali
|
5bba65e978
net/memnet: rename from net/nettest
|
3 роки тому |
Will Norris
|
71029cea2d
all: update copyright and license headers
|
3 роки тому |
Brad Fitzpatrick
|
651e0d8aad
ssh/tailssh: add envknob for default PATH
|
3 роки тому |
Brad Fitzpatrick
|
56f7da0cfd
ssh/tailssh: set default Tailscale SSH $PATH for non-interactive commands
|
3 роки тому |
Maisem Ali
|
4d330bac14
ipn/ipnlocal: add support for multiple user profiles
|
3 роки тому |
Brad Fitzpatrick
|
da8def8e13
all: remove old +build tags
|
3 роки тому |
Brad Fitzpatrick
|
e24de8a617
ssh/tailssh: add password-forcing workaround for buggy SSH clients
|
3 роки тому |
Maisem Ali
|
4de1601ef4
ssh/tailssh: add support for sending multiple banners
|
3 роки тому |
Maisem Ali
|
ecf6cdd830
ssh/tailssh: add TestSSHAuthFlow
|
3 роки тому |
Brad Fitzpatrick
|
6a396731eb
all: use various net/netip parse funcs directly
|
3 роки тому |
Brad Fitzpatrick
|
7eaf5e509f
net/netaddr: start migrating to net/netip via new netaddr adapter package
|
3 роки тому |
Maisem Ali
|
480fd6c797
ssh/tailssh: handle not-authenticated-yet connections in matchRule
|
3 роки тому |
Maisem Ali
|
c434e47f2d
ssh/tailssh: always use current time for policy evaluation
|
3 роки тому |
Maisem Ali
|
a7d2024e35
ssh/tailssh: allow multiple sessions on the same conn
|
3 роки тому |
James Tucker
|
c2eff20008
ssh/tailssh: avoid user ssh configuration in tests
|
3 роки тому |
Brad Fitzpatrick
|
8ac4d52b59
ssh/tailssh: filter accepted environment variables
|
3 роки тому |